Scope

The session topics included:

  • entrepreneurship and start-ups
  • innovation, growth and competitiveness
  • national systems of innovation
  • innovation and industry evolution
  • management of technology
  • intellectual property protection for innovation
  • standards, alliances and consortia
  • research and innovation funding
  • university research and university industry collaborations
  • science and technology policy in developing economies
  • innovation in global value chains
  • innovation, dynamic capabilities and sustainable strategies
  • finance and innovation
  • innovation challenges and disruptive technologies
  • innovation, skills and creative industries

2015 Call for Papers

School of Management, National Institute for Innovation Management and Institute for Intellectual Property Management at Zhejiang University hosts the 6th Asia-Pacific Innovation Conference in Hangzhou, P.R. China.
The conference will bring together scholars, including doctoral students, working on economics, management and law with a focus on innovation. It will foster an inter-disciplinary exchange of knowledge. Sessions will include contributed papers, keynote presentations and panel discussions. Please forward this information to any interested colleagues, friends, and doctoral students. We welcome contributions from across the world.

Conference dates: November 19th (Thursday), 20th (Friday) and 21st (Saturday), 2015
Venue: Zijingang International Hotel, Hangzhou, Zhejiang Province, China
Final paper submission deadline: August 11th, 2015
Notification of acceptance: September 1st, 2015
